Herb-Roasted Chicken Breast with Crispy Potatoes, Broccoli, and Red Onion
Enjoy a balanced and satisfying meal featuring a tender 5oz herb-roasted chicken breast paired with crispy roasted potatoes, steamed broccoli, and aromatic red onion. This dish is lightly dressed in olive oil with a medley of fresh herbs to create a deliciously wholesome meal perfect for a nutritious dinner.
INGREDIENTS
5 ounces Chicken Breast
1/2 cup diced Potatoes
1/2 cup Broccoli florets
1 medium slice Red Onion
1 teaspoon Olive Oil
1 tablespoon Mixed Herbs
Salt and Pepper to taste
PREPARATION
Preheat the oven to 400°F.
Pat the chicken breast dry and season generously with salt, pepper, and mixed herbs.
In a bowl, toss the diced potatoes with olive oil, a pinch of salt, and some additional herbs.
Place the seasoned chicken breast on a baking sheet and surround it with the seasoned potatoes. Add sliced red onion around the chicken.
Roast in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es or until the chicken reaches an internal temperature of 165°F and the potatoes are crispy and golden.
While the chicken and potatoes are roasting, steam the broccoli florets until tender but still bright green, about 5 minutes.
Plate the roasted chicken, potatoes, red onion, and steamed broccoli. Serve immediately.
